Why Learn Hebrew?
Learning Hebrew is not just about acquiring a new language; it’s about connecting with a culture that dates back thousands of years and understanding the modern state of Israel. Here are some reasons why learning Hebrew is valuable:
- Cultural and Historical Significance: Hebrew is the language of the Bible and Jewish heritage, making it essential for anyone interested in religious studies, history, or Middle Eastern culture.
- Modern Usage: Hebrew is the official language of Israel, a country known for its innovation and technology sector. Learning Hebrew opens up opportunities to engage with Israeli businesses and cultural life.
- Travel and Communication: Knowing Hebrew enhances travel experiences in Israel and enables deeper communication with native speakers.
- Cognitive Benefits: Learning a new language like Hebrew enhances memory, problem-solving skills, and mental flexibility.

Top Free Hebrew Online Resources to Complement Talkpal
While Talkpal provides a robust platform, supplementing your study with other free Hebrew online resources can enhance your learning. Here are some highly recommended options:
Duolingo
Duolingo offers a user-friendly interface with bite-sized Hebrew lessons focused on vocabulary and grammar. Its gamified approach makes daily practice engaging and easy to maintain.
Memrise
Memrise emphasizes vocabulary building with spaced repetition techniques and includes many user-generated Hebrew courses. It is particularly useful for expanding your Hebrew word bank.
HebrewPod101
This platform provides audio and video lessons covering a wide range of topics, from beginner to advanced levels. HebrewPod101’s podcasts help improve listening comprehension and pronunciation.
Pealim
Pealim is an excellent resource for understanding Hebrew verbs and grammar. It offers conjugation tables and example sentences to clarify complex language structures.
The Academy of the Hebrew Language
For those interested in formal linguistic resources, the Academy of the Hebrew Language website offers grammar guides, dictionaries, and official language updates.

Common Challenges When Learning Hebrew and How to Overcome Them
Hebrew presents unique challenges, but with the right approach, learners can overcome them effectively:
Learning the Hebrew Alphabet
The Hebrew script is different from Latin alphabets, which can be intimidating. Start with alphabet learning apps and practice writing daily to build familiarity.
Pronunciation of Unique Sounds
Hebrew has guttural sounds not found in English. Listening to native speakers and using Talkpal’s pronunciation features can help master these sounds.
Verb Conjugations and Grammar
Hebrew verbs have complex conjugations based on tense, gender, and number. Utilize grammar-focused resources like Pealim and practice regularly.
Reading Right to Left
Adjusting to reading from right to left may feel awkward initially. Practice with simple texts and gradually increase difficulty to build comfort.
